The UK has the equivalent of eight days worth of gas usage left in storage, the Conservative Party has claimed.Shadow energy secretary Greg Clark called for more storage capacity and said the UK lacked "essential back-up plans". But speaking to the BBC, National Grid said: "Be assured, the gas isn't going to run out." Demand for gas was a third higher than normal on Monday due to the weather, prompting the Grid to issue an alert.
